Frontend

Fractional CTO for Next.js

Next.js is the leading React framework for production, offering server-side rendering, static generation, and the new App Router with React Server Components. As fractional CTOs, we guide companies th...

Expert Next.js Leadership

Next.js is the leading React framework for production, offering server-side rendering, static generation, and the new App Router with React Server Components. As fractional CTOs, we guide companies through Next.js architecture decisions, migration strategies, and performance optimization to build fast, SEO-friendly applications.

Typical Timeline

Landing page: 2-4 weeks, MVP: 6-10 weeks, Full application: 3-6 months

Investment Range

$30,000-$150,000 depending on scope

Why Choose Us

  • Built-in performance optimization with zero config
  • Excellent SEO capabilities out of the box
  • Vercel deployment provides enterprise-grade infrastructure
  • Full-stack capabilities reduce infrastructure complexity
  • Industry standard backed by Vercel with strong ecosystem

Common Next.js Challenges We Solve

Choosing between Pages Router and App Router architectures

Understanding when to use Server vs Client Components

Implementing effective caching strategies with ISR and on-demand revalidation

Managing complex data fetching patterns across server and client

Optimizing build times for large applications

Setting up proper deployment on Vercel vs self-hosted

Handling authentication with middleware and route protection

SEO optimization for dynamic and programmatic pages

Next.js Best Practices

Use App Router for new projects (Pages Router for legacy)

Default to Server Components, use 'use client' sparingly

Implement proper loading and error states at route segments

Use Route Handlers for API endpoints in App Router

Leverage Parallel Routes for complex layouts

Implement proper image optimization with next/image

Use generateStaticParams for programmatic SEO pages

Set up proper caching headers and revalidation strategies

Complementary Technologies

VercelPrismatRPCTailwindCSSSupabasePlanetScale

Scaling Considerations

Vercel handles scaling automatically for most use cases. Self-hosting requires proper CDN and edge caching. Consider ISR with on-demand revalidation for high-traffic dynamic content.

Security Considerations

Implement middleware for route protection, use Server Actions with proper validation, secure API routes with authentication checks, never expose sensitive environment variables to client.

Performance Optimization

Leverage automatic code splitting, use Suspense for streaming, implement proper image optimization, minimize client-side JavaScript, use edge middleware for latency-sensitive operations.

Success Story

Pre-seed e-commerce startup needing fast launch

Challenge

Needed to launch 500+ product pages with excellent SEO in 8 weeks. Previous agency quoted 16 weeks and $200K.

Solution

Fractional CTO architected Next.js solution with ISR for product pages, implemented programmatic SEO patterns, deployed on Vercel.

Result

Launched 500+ pages with 95+ Lighthouse scores. Achieved first page rankings within 3 months. Total cost $45K including development.

Timeline: 7 weeks

Recommended Team Structure

Next.js allows full-stack development, reducing team size needs. Typical: 2-4 full-stack developers can build and maintain substantial applications.

Next.js Experts by Location

Find Next.js fractional CTO expertise in your city. Our technical leaders work with teams worldwide.

San FranciscoNew YorkAustinSeattleLos AngelesBostonDenverAtlantaChicagoMiamiPortlandPhoenixWashington DCMinneapolisSan DiegoDallasHoustonPhiladelphiaSan JoseDetroitCharlotteNashvilleLas VegasSalt Lake CityColumbusLondonBerlinParisAmsterdamDublinStockholmZurichCopenhagenBarcelonaMunichTorontoVancouverMontrealWellingtonSingaporeSydneyMelbourneBangaloreTokyoHong KongTel AvivManchesterEdinburghFrankfurtHamburgHelsinkiOsloMilanLisbonWarsawPragueBudapestViennaTallinnVilniusBucharestSofiaAthensBrusselsPortoKrakowGothenburgRomeGenevaLuxembourgCambridgeMumbaiDelhiHyderabadPuneShanghaiBeijingShenzhenSeoulBangkokKuala LumpurJakartaManilaHo Chi Minh CityTaipeiOsakaSão PauloMexico CityBuenos AiresBogotáSantiagoGuadalajaraDubaiCape TownJohannesburgLagosCaliforniaTexasFloridaNew York StateIllinoisGeorgia StateMassachusettsWashington StateColoradoArizonaNorth CarolinaOregonMinnesotaMichiganPennsylvaniaBristolBirminghamLeedsGlasgowLiverpoolStuttgartCologneDüsseldorfLyonToulouseMarseilleRotterdamUtrechtEindhovenAntwerpMalmöAarhusEspooTampereValenciaBilbaoSevilleTurinBolognaNaplesBratislavaLjubljanaZagrebBelgradeCluj-NapocaWrocławRigaReykjavikCorkBaselLausanneBrnoOxfordNantesBordeauxChennaiKolkataAhmedabadJaipurChandigarhKochiHangzhouGuangzhouChengduNanjingSuzhouWuhanFukuokaYokohamaNagoyaKyotoBusanBrisbanePerthAdelaideAucklandChristchurchHanoiPenangCebuBandungSurabayaChiang MaiKaohsiungColomboKarachiLahoreIslamabadDhakaAlmatyTashkentKathmanduYangonBakuTbilisiAbu DhabiRiyadhJeddahDohaJerusalemKuwait CityManamaAmmanBeirutNairobiAccraKigaliCairoAlexandriaCasablancaRabatTunisDakarAbujaPort HarcourtPretoriaDurbanMombasaKampalaDar es SalaamAddis AbabaLusakaHarareMaputoLuandaKumasiMarrakechAlgiersTripoliGaboroneRio de JaneiroBrasíliaBelo HorizonteCuritibaPorto AlegreRecifeMonterreyPueblaTijuanaCórdobaRosarioMedellínCaliValparaísoLimaMontevideoSan JoséPanama CityQuitoSan JuanSanto DomingoKingstonGuatemala CityPort of SpainCaracasLa PazAsunciónSan SalvadorManaguaTegucigalpa

Need Next.js Expertise?

Get expert fractional CTO guidance for your Next.js project. Start with a free assessment.